Prevalence of lower back pain among adults who drive in Saudi Arabia: Examining the influence of driving postures - A cross-sectional study.

Abstract

BackgroundLow back pain (LBP) is a common health issue worldwide, affecting many people, and is expected to increase due to the aging population. This study explores the relationship between driving habits and LBP to inform interventions for driver well-being.ObjectiveTo determine the prevalence of lower back pain among adult drivers in Saudi Arabia and examine the association between driving postures and the occurrence of lower back pain.MethodsA cross-sectional study was conducted in Saudi Arabia using a questionnaire distributed via social media to assess LBP prevalence and its relationship with driving habits and posture. Data were analyzed using IBM SPSS 28.ResultsParticipants who lacked awareness of proper driving position were significantly more likely to experience lower back pain compared to those who were aware of proper driving posture (OR = 2.77, 95% CI: 1.22-6.27, p = 0.015). Use of lumbar support was associated with lower odds of lower back pain (OR = 1.59 (95% CI: 1.01-2.51), p = 0.046). Drivers who reported frequent lower back discomfort had markedly lower odds compared with those reporting rare discomfort (OR = 0.05; 95% CI: 0.01-0.16; p < 0.001), while those reporting occasional discomfort also showed reduced odds (OR = 0.31; 95% CI: 0.20-0.47; p < 0.001). Modification of driving position was associated with increased odds of lower back pain (OR = 1.93; 95% CI: 1.23-3.04; p = 0.005). Age, gender, prolonged driving without breaks were not significantly associated with LBP.ConclusionLower back pain among drivers was primarily associated with ergonomic factors rather than demographic characteristics. Poor awareness of proper driving posture and lack of position adjustment were linked to higher odds of pain, while lumbar support use was associated with lower odds.
